Job Summary
The Trust Officer will be responsible for development, maintenance and daily administration of a portfolio of trust, trust agency, IRA and/or estate account relationships. This position will provide high quality service to customers, manage the development, application and execution of quality and risk control processes and procedures for accounts, and promote efficient communication and execution between trust officers and trust operations.
Essential Functions, Duties and Responsibilities include, but are not limited to:
- Receives and manages contributions for clients and disburses funds from accounts as directed by clients, trust officers or by agreement
- Manages and maintains all administrative activities of assigned accounts
- Processes distribution requests, incoming bills and wires
- Oversees contributions for customers for proper tax and transaction coding
- Processes tax payments and returns
- Develops and delivers solutions to meet clients’ needs
- Maintains working relationships with clients, partners, attorneys, CPAs and other related professionals to ensure quality service
- Maintains knowledge of current federal and state trust regulations and tax laws and any changes impacting those regulations and laws
- Maintains a working knowledge of income and estate taxation and their impact on individual trust assets
- Supports preparation of client information, such as investment performance reports, financial document summaries, or income projections
- Supports business development activity, including the enhancement of relationships with existing and potential customers to retain existing business and attract new business
- Supervises administrative assistants in all trust administration duties
